Back in Time Dec. 20: Rabbit Hunt, circa 1900
At the turn of the 20th century, settlers learned that the rabbit was a creature of both promise and peril. It filled cooking pots and supplied warm pelts, yet it multiplied faster than the land could bear. Every few weeks, new litters appeared, and before long the fields showed the cost; an adult rabbit can produce between three and eight offspring every 32 days.
